Learning about health and safety for events is absolutely essential for anybody involved with any type of event of any size and nature – whether you’re an event organiser, part of the event team, or are looking to branch into the event management world.
This course provides a comprehensive guide to event health and safety, by highlighting serious risks, ensuring a safe venue and successful crowd control.
From how to avoid fire hazards and learning waste management principles, to finding the perfect venue and understanding the science of crowd safety, this course covers everything you need to know about every aspect of event health and safety.
You will learn
- How to implement a waste management strategy to ensure health and safety at events
- How to perform a fire-hazard risk assessment and avoid any potential danger
- How to ensure a suitable, safe and risk-free venue
- The science of crowd-control, including assigning effective roles and entry and exit strategies

Course FAQ
Who can take the Health and Safety for Events Certification course?
There are no entry requirements to take the course.
What is the structure of the course?
The course has 1 module and should take 45 minutes to complete, although students can spend as much or as little time as they feel necessary on the module.
Where / when can the course be studied?
The course can be studied at any time and from any internet-connected device.
Is there a test at the end of the course?
Once you have completed the module there is a multiple choice test. The questions will be on a range of topics found within the module. The test, like the course, is online and can be taken at a time and location of your choosing.
